A brief doxological hymn ascribing glory, honour, praise, and power to Christ the Lamb and Redeemer, built around repeated Hallelujah refrains. Attributed variously to the Carolingian bishop Theodulph of Orleans (c.750–821) or the English hymnwriter Isaac Watts (1674–1748).

Verse 1

Glory, honour, praise, and power,
Be unto the Lamb for ever;
Jesus Christ is our Redeemer,
Hallelujah! hallelujah!

Hallelujah! Praise the Lord.
